Main Maintenance Operations
Checking the brake and clutch fluid level
The levels should not fall below the MIN. marks on the
respective reservoirs (fig. 33 and fig. 34).
If the level is too low it can allow air to get into the circuit,
thus impairing the efficiency of the relative system.
To top up or change the brake and clutch fluid at the
intervals specified in the periodic maintenance table
(see Warranty Booklet), contact your Ducati Dealer or
Authorized Service Centre.
Important
It is recommended that all brake and clutch hoses
be renewed every four years.
Brake system
If there is excessive play at the brake lever or pedal even
though the brake pads are still in good condition, contact
a Ducati Dealer or Authorized Service Centre to have the
system inspected and any air expelled from the circuit.
Warning
Brake and clutch fluid is harmful to paintwork and
plastic parts, so do not allow it to come into contact with
them. Hydraulic oil is corrosive and can cause damage
and injuries.
Never mix different quality oils.
Check that the seals are in good condition.
